This page documents how Meridata's formatting service chooses date formats, since support frequently fields tickets about dates appearing in the wrong order. The variable `LOCALE_STRATEGY` accepts `browser`, `account`, or `forced`; most customers should use `account`. `DATE_PATTERN_OVERRIDE` should stay unset unless a customer explicitly requests a fixed pattern. The locale lookup service requires authentication on every call, so the env file must also include the lookup service secret on the following line.

vault entry, haduf-hahag: ARCHIVE_KEY3=d85

Getting started with Stubsmith is easy: import the factory module, point it at the Gravelpond fixture service, and start generating records. Every call needs a valid service credential, or you'll get rejected before any data is built. Grab your own later from the platform portal; for onboarding, use the shared key below.

service key, kagag-bagug: zpat3_0yr

Subject: Config hot-reload now live

Support team: as of today's release, the Quillbarn service reloads its configuration without a restart. Edits to rate limits, banner text, and feature toggles apply within 30 seconds. No customer sessions are dropped during reload. If a change doesn't take effect, check the reload audit log before escalating. Restarting the pod is no longer the first step. The release is tracked under the token below.

build token for tajeg-bajep: htk14_409ba9df6b8acb

## Markdown Pipeline

Scope: the Inkwright renderer. Untrusted markdown enters via the intake queue, passes sanitization, then template expansion. Sanitizer strips raw HTML and rewrites links through the egress proxy. Known risk: template expansion runs before the final sanitize pass; see open audit finding. All hardening toggles live in runtime settings. Current production values follow below.

service settings:
[istmir]
host = istmir.nelvrocorp.internal
user = istmir_svc
database = istmir_prod